Teams of 1 to 6 students can compete in either the Middle School or High School contests. The Middle School contest is a 60 minute contest where students work to solve 20 problems. The High School contest is a 90 minute contest where students work to solve 30 problems.

http://www.yrdsb.ca/schools/stouffvilledistrict.ss/DeptPrograms/math/Pages/Grade-9-to-11-Waterloo-Mathematics-Contests.aspx WebEarly questions require only concepts found in the curriculum common to all provinces. The last few questions are designed to test ingenuity and insight. Rather than testing content, most of the contest problems test logical thinking and mathematical problem solving. The Canadian Open Mathematics Challenge (COMC) [1] is an annual mathematics competition held in Canada during the month of October. Canada Jay Mathematical Competition (CJMC) Our newest math competition open to students in grades K-8, with questions based primarily on grade 5-8 curriculum.
